Match preview
Kosovo are hitting their stride, entering the pitch on the back of four consecutive victories, including three wins already in 2025. Their latest clash against Armenia was a true spectacle for the Dardanians—after conceding twice in the first half, the hosts unleashed a goal-scoring avalanche after the break to secure a thrilling comeback, winning 5-2. This attacking prowess and psychological resilience give Alain Giresse’s side a big confidence boost ahead of the World Cup qualifiers.
Kosovo’s attacking line has shown clear improvement: in their last four matches, the team has scored at least two goals in every game. With evident progress, high ambitions, and growing team spirit, the Balkan side will be eager to maintain their momentum even in this friendly, continuing to test tactics and lineups ahead of crucial official fixtures.
Comoros, despite lacking big-name stars, have shown admirable resilience: they’ve lost only three times in their last ten games. Their recent win over Zambia in the COSAFA Cup (1-0) marked a second consecutive victory for the Coelacanths, proving that this squad can deliver results even in tough competitive environments. Their reliable defensive play, in particular, has been a key factor in their recent success.
However, the African side do have issues up front—back in March, they suffered a 0-3 defeat to Mali, and their win over Chad came by the narrowest of margins. With Kosovo’s powerful attack and the current form of both teams, Comoros’ defense will come under serious pressure, and it will be a massive challenge to hold out.

Match facts and head-to-head
- This will be the first-ever meeting between Kosovo and Comoros.
- Kosovo have won all three of their matches in 2025, scoring 10 goals in the process.
